Chapter 313: Chapter 177: Facing Off (Part 2)
"If he cannot be used by us, what does it matter if he becomes the strongest in the world? That’s why a marriage alliance is a necessity."
Li Songhe remained noncommittal, simply smiling. "It’s still too early to say whether he can make a name for himself beyond the Purple Sun Sect. He still has a few years until his Secondary Dragon Ascension. Who can say for certain that he won’t succeed?"
"None of the families in Qingyuan County thought much of him. Who could have imagined that he would one day become one of our Purple Sun Sect’s Ten Heroes?"
Du Qingpu was astonished. "Brother Li, you think that highly of Xu Yang?"
Li Songhe smiled. "It’s not that I think so highly of him, but there is, at least, some hope. For him, a marriage alliance right now would certainly not be a good thing."
Seeing that Li Songhe was being deliberately vague and unwilling to elaborate, Du Qingpu knew better than to press him. Instead, he turned his gaze to Ding Yuan.
"If the deal fell through, why is it that whenever other families approach Xu Yang, he tells them he’s still in talks with your Ding Family?"
The Du Family had also approached Xu Yang, but he said he was in talks with the Ding Family, so the matter was dropped.
Ding Yuan looked slightly embarrassed. "I saw that he failed to appreciate my goodwill, so I told my people not to contact him further."
Li Songhe snorted coldly. "So he’s been waiting for a response from the Ding Family all this time, missing out on investments from other families?"
Du Qingpu also snorted. "Your Ding Family is truly unscrupulous. If you couldn’t agree on the terms, you should have just rejected him and let him seek other opportunities. The Ding Family is rich and powerful; if you don’t give him a clear answer, how could he possibly dare to accept an offer from another family?"
In that moment, both he and Li Songhe found they had a very low opinion of the old scoundrel, Ding Yuan.
As an Outer Elder, Li Songhe naturally had to look out for the Purple Sun Sect’s disciples.
And while Du Qingpu wasn’t a disciple, every major family in Cyan Yang City was inextricably linked with the Purple Sun Sect. The families would only prosper if the sect did.
Ding Yuan’s actions were essentially ruining a young man’s future. To put it more severely, this was creating a feud on the level of obstructing one’s path of cultivation.
"I’ll have someone go and clear things up with him in a moment," Ding Yuan muttered.
He hadn’t expected Xu Yang to be so earnest as to actually wait for the Ding Family’s response.
"Gentlemen, enough talk. It’s Xu Yang’s turn to enter the ring," someone nearby suddenly reminded them. "Let’s see if the young man Brother Li favors truly has what it takes to make a name for himself beyond the Purple Sun Sect."
The three of them looked up to see Xu Yang walking slowly into the fighting ring.
"I am Yang Fu. I ask for your guidance, Brother Xu!"
Xu Yang’s luck with the drawing was pretty good. His opponent in the first match was a new disciple at the stage of Talent Gang Qi Minor Achievement. From the murmurs below, he gathered the young man was ranked eighth among the current Ten Heroes.
"He got damn lucky!"
Seeing Xu Yang’s good fortune, Su Zhe, who had just drawn an opponent at Gang Qi Great Success, felt a pang of jealousy. An opponent at Gang Qi Minor Achievement probably wouldn’t be enough to force out Xu Yang’s true strength. This meant Su Zhe’s plan to observe Xu Yang’s Martial Arts style would fail.
’If I could figure out his Martial Arts style beforehand,’ Su Zhe thought, ’I could probably beat him in just two or three moves.’
"Junior Brother Yang, please," Xu Yang said with a smile, clasping his hands in a salute.
"Brother Xu, be on your guard!"
Yang Fu took a deep breath, his expression turning solemn. He hadn’t expected to have such bad luck, drawing a genius from the previous Ten Heroes List for his very first match.
’Defeat is certain,’ he thought. ’The only question is how long I’ll last. Will it be ten moves, or twenty?’
Gang Qi surged around his body. He stomped his left foot hard on the ring, and in the next instant, he shot toward Xu Yang like a fierce gale.
A fierce wind shrieked as Yang Fu brought his five fingers together like a blade, thrusting straight for Xu Yang’s Dantian.
’This kid is ruthless,’ Xu Yang thought. ’Going for a critical spot like the Dantian right from the start.’
However, he didn’t sense any malice or killing intent from Yang Fu. The other man wasn’t truly trying to cripple him. When someone at Gang Qi Minor Achievement fights someone at Great Success, they have to be ruthless if they want to last more than a few moves.
With this in mind, Xu Yang decided not to let Yang Fu lose too badly. His fingers immediately curled into a claw, his hand shooting out so fast it seemed to tear through the air.
He didn’t even use his Gang Qi, and he suppressed most of his physical strength, afraid that he might accidentally cripple Yang Fu.
’His physical strength alone is this terrifying?’
Seeing Xu Yang generate such frightening power without even using his Gang Qi, Yang Fu immediately retracted his palm and, following the motion, swung out with a punch.
The initial palm strike had been a feint; this follow-up punch was the real Killing Move.
The fist, like a red-hot iron hammer coated in searing Gang Qi, cut an arc through the air, aimed straight for Xu Yang’s cheek.
Xu Yang tilted his head back to dodge. The fist roared past, grazing his face, and the rush of wind lifted his hair.
"Junior Brother, your adaptability is quite good!"
Xu Yang praised as he closed the distance, jabbing a finger toward Yang Fu’s armpit.
The opening in Yang Fu’s technique was right under his arm.
"Brother Xu, what a sharp eye."
Yang Fu was clearly aware of this weakness and began to alter his technique mid-motion. He suddenly leaped back three feet, causing Xu Yang’s finger to strike empty air, and slapped out with his other hand.
Xu Yang retracted his finger and met the attack with a Palm of his own.
BANG!
The two palms collided and Vigorous Energy exploded outward. With only his physical strength, Xu Yang shattered Yang Fu’s Gang Qi.
He remained rooted to the spot, but Yang Fu’s entire body trembled. His face flushed red as he staggered back three steps.
"Brother Xu, what a powerful Physique!" Yang Fu exclaimed, suppressing the churning qi and blood in his chest.
’He sent me flying back with just his physical body,’ he thought. ’If he had used Gang Qi, that single palm strike would have knocked me right out of the ring.’
"Junior Brother Yang’s Physique is also well-honed," Xu Yang said with a smile.
Yang Fu strode forward and resumed his attack. In the blink of an eye, he and Xu Yang had exchanged more than ten blows.
"What the hell is Xu Yang doing? A fight between someone at Gang Qi Great Success and someone at Gang Qi Minor Achievement is taking this long?"
"Xu Yang isn’t even trying. He’s giving Yang Fu pointers on his Martial Technique. If you can’t see the subtleties of their exchange, then shut your mouth."
"Guidance, my ass! He just can’t take Yang Fu down, and you call that ’giving pointers’?"
As the two on the stage traded blows, the crowd below grew restless, and some even started arguing.
Some of the new disciples, who hadn’t even reached the Qi Cultivation Gang stage, couldn’t even follow their movements clearly. From their perspective, it simply looked like Xu Yang was unable to defeat Yang Fu.
’That bastard is being wary of me. He’s not using any real Martial Techniques at all.’
Su Zhe, who had been hoping to observe Xu Yang’s Martial Arts style, saw that he was only using basic Techniques and couldn’t help but grit his teeth in frustration.
"Whew... I’m done," Yang Fu panted, stopping the fight. "Brother Xu, your skill is extraordinary. This junior brother willingly concedes."
In the ring, after more than twenty exchanges, Yang Fu stopped and clasped his fist. "Thank you for your guidance, Brother Xu."
Xu Yang had indeed been giving him pointers, but Yang Fu couldn’t afford to keep fighting. He needed to recover his stamina for his second match.
The gap between them was simply too wide; continuing the fight would serve little purpose.
"Thank you for the match," Xu Yang said with a smile and a salute, then turned and leaped from the ring to rejoin Sun Tao and Zhang Yong.
Both of them had fought before him and had successfully won their first matches.
WOAH!
Suddenly, a clamor erupted from another ring.
"As expected of the number one of the Ten Heroes! He actually defeated an opponent at Gang Qi Great Success!"
Everyone looked up to see that in one of the rings, a disciple with a Cultivation of Gang Qi Great Success had been defeated by Qiao Yong.
Qiao Yong’s face was alight with triumph. He stood on the ring with his hands clasped behind his back, basking in the crowd’s attention. His gaze shot across the open space, landing directly on Xu Yang.
His goal was to defeat Xu Yang. A new-generation Ten Heroes member defeating one from the previous generation—that was how you made a name for yourself. He just wondered if he’d get the chance to face him.
Soon, the first round of eliminations was over, and roughly seventy people had advanced to the second round.
Almost everyone in this round was a master at Gang Qi Great Success. Only seven or eight at Gang Qi Minor Achievement had made it through, and all of them were the Ten Heroes Geniuses among the new disciples.
The drawing of lots began. This time, Xu Yang drew the number "Yi Shisan."
"Yi Shisan, to the ring!"
After a short wait, a Steward on one of the rings called out the number.
Just as Xu Yang was about to head over, a figure suddenly leaped into the ring. The movement was clean and fluid, displaying a Body Technique at the Great Success Level.
’It’s Qiao Yong!’
A smile touched the corners of Xu Yang’s lips. He walked unhurriedly into the ring and handed his bamboo slip to the Steward.
’Good! We finally get to fight!’
As the saying goes, think of the devil and he shall appear. When Qiao Yong saw that his opponent was none other than the very person he’d been hoping to fight, Xu Yang, a sharp glint flashed in his eyes.
In the previous round, he had defeated a senior disciple at Gang Qi Great Success, becoming the center of attention. His fame at that moment even surpassed that of disciples like Han Feng and Xiong Kun.
Now, his fighting spirit was soaring. He wanted only to continue his triumphant advance and defeat someone truly significant.
And Xu Yang, who was at the bottom of the Ten Heroes list, was undoubtedly the perfect choice.
"Xu Yang, you slighted me once," Qiao Yong declared, airing their grievance for all to hear. "Today, I’m going to make you understand just how foolish you were."
